MEMORANDUM OPINION


Relator, Robert Holeman Twist, filed a petition for writ of mandamus in the above cause on December 14, 2004. The Court, having examined and fully considered the petition for writ of mandamus, is of the opinion that relator has not shown himself entitled to the relief sought. Accordingly, the petition for writ of mandamus is DENIED. See Tex.R.App.P. 52.8(a).
